Program areas at Bay Life Services
See schedule obay Life Services corporation operates several outpatient community based mental health service programs, including a partial hospitalization program, an outpatient counseling program and a freestanding community mental health center. The corporation is organized exclusively for charitable, scientific and educational purposes.since march 2020, medstar health has cared for 1 in 4 covid-19 patients in the region. Operating as one medstar and aligning with guidance from the centers for disease control and prevention (cdc) and local departments of health, medstar health covid-19 preparations and response continue to be guided by three critical drivers: provide a safe care environment for patients and associates; mitigate community spread of covid-19; and ensure operational continuity to fulfill our core mission of caring for our communities.these efforts have evolved and transitioned in multiple ways throughout the duration of the covid-19 pandemic, leading to a number of integrated care approaches in place today: utilization of medstar health urgent care, medstar evisit and our digital capabilities to create access, testing sites, and telehealth for primary care and follow-up visits; expanded management of care continuum needs for patients through medstar health home care; execution of innovative laboratory approaches integrated with occupational health to better support associates managing through covid-19 exposures; deployment of community mobile units and clinics for covid-19 vaccinations/boosters; increased management of supply and acquisition of personal protective equipment (ppe), n95 respirators, covid-19 vaccines and boosters; reinforcement of a mandatory covid-19 vaccination policy resulting in compliance of 99% of associates and physicians; and administration of more than 36,800 covid-19 vaccinations/boosters to medstar health associates and physicians and more than 74,500 to patients across the region in fy 2022.
